Ke$ha – Animal
by Anishka George (Music Industry), published June 30th 2010
Alright, I know what you’re thinking: here comes another blonde, no talent, one hit wonder, party animal pop star. And, although that is probably true, you should still listen to this album. Ke$ha’s debut album is, in short, FUN, so long as you don’t take any of it too seriously. Animal doesn’t exactly fit into a particular mold: it’s far too risqué for your typically teeny boppers and much too unintelligent for the experimental and electronic fans. What makes it work, however, is the fact that Ke$ha doesn’t take it too seriously herself. Lyrically, it is all very simple and unintelligent, but the music is very catchy. In fact, every track on this album can be danced to. ‘Party at a Rich Dude’s House’ is about crashing a rich kid’s party and throwing up in their closet (supposedly Paris Hilton’s house). More themes of partying and hooking up apathetically recur often throughout the album, like in tracks ‘Hungover’ and ‘Boots and Boys.’
To put it simply, this album is light, fun, and upbeat. It can definitely be enjoyed, so long as you overlook the fact that everything is ‘slightly’ auto-tuned and there is not a single track without synthesized drums in the background and that she co-wrote the entire album with her mother. Clearly Ke$ha has had great success with this album, as it has reached the top of the charts. If you can’t get enough of her first single “Tik Tok,” (or you just get it out of your head whether you want to or not…), I would recommend downloading tracks “Backstaber,” “Take It Off,” and “Blah, Blah, Blah” featuring 3OH!3. These songs are all equally upbeat, infectious, and guaranteed to be in your head all day. All in all, Ke$ha’s glitter trash image should be embraced and we should all just enjoy Animal as a guilty pleasure pop album.
Recommended Tracks: Backstaber, Take It Off, Blah Blah Blah
Rating: 3.8/5

About Ke$ha

Kesha Rose Sebert (born March 1, 1987 in Los Angeles, United States), better known mononymously as Kesha (stylized as Ke$ha or K$), is an American recording artist. An active singer since before 2005, her breakthrough came in early 2009 after appearing on Flo Rida's number one single Right Round. Ke$ha later supported Calvin Harris on tour in the UK and toured with Mickey Avalon in the US. She also performed at Madison Square Garden on December 11, 2009 for the Z100 Jingle Ball. She was announced as one of the acts for the 2010 revival of Lilith Fair and presented at the 52nd Grammy Awards.
